Calculus is a branch of mathematics that deals with change. It is used to study the rate of change of a function, the area under a curve, and the volume of a solid. Calculus has a wide range of applications in science, engineering, economics, and other fields.

In this article, we will explore how calculus is used to reveal the secrets of the universe. We will start by discussing how calculus is used to describe the motion of objects. Then, we will explore how calculus is used to study the behavior of matter. Finally, we will discuss how calculus is used to understand the evolution of the universe.

Calculus and the Motion of Objects

Calculus is a powerful tool for describing the motion of objects. It can be used to calculate the velocity, acceleration, and displacement of an object. Calculus can also be used to solve problems involving projectiles, satellites, and other objects in motion.

One of the most important applications of calculus in physics is the study of projectile motion. A projectile is an object that is thrown or launched into the air. The path of a projectile is determined by its initial velocity, the angle at which it is launched, and the force of gravity. Calculus can be used to calculate the trajectory of a projectile, its maximum height, and its range.

Calculus is also used to study the motion of satellites. A satellite is an object that orbits another object, such as a planet or a star. The motion of a satellite is determined by its mass, the mass of the object it is orbiting, and the distance between the two objects. Calculus can be used to calculate the period of a satellite's orbit, its velocity, and its acceleration.

Calculus and the Behavior of Matter

Calculus is also a powerful tool for studying the behavior of matter. It can be used to calculate the density, pressure, and temperature of a substance. Calculus can also be used to solve problems involving fluid flow, heat transfer, and other physical phenomena.

One of the most important applications of calculus in chemistry is the study of fluid flow. Fluid flow is the movement of a fluid, such as a liquid or a gas. Calculus can be used to calculate the velocity, pressure, and density of a fluid. Calculus can also be used to solve problems involving pipe flow, pumps, and other fluid systems.

Calculus is also used to study heat transfer. Heat transfer is the movement of heat from one object to another. Calculus can be used to calculate the rate of heat transfer, the temperature of an object, and the heat capacity of a substance. Calculus can also be used to solve problems involving heat exchangers, boilers, and other heat transfer systems.

Calculus and the Evolution of the Universe

Calculus is also a powerful tool for understanding the evolution of the universe. It can be used to calculate the age of the universe, the expansion rate of the universe, and the curvature of the universe. Calculus can also be used to solve problems involving the formation of galaxies, the evolution of stars, and the ultimate fate of the universe.

One of the most important applications of calculus in cosmology is the study of the expansion of the universe. The expansion of the universe is the increase in the distance between galaxies. Calculus can be used to calculate the expansion rate of the universe, which is a measure of how fast the universe is expanding. The expansion rate of the universe is one of the most important numbers in cosmology, as it can be used to determine the age of the universe and the ultimate fate of the universe.

Calculus is also used to study the formation of galaxies. Galaxies are large collections of stars, gas, and dust. Calculus can be used to calculate the mass, the luminosity, and the structure of galaxies. Calculus can also be used to solve problems involving the evolution of galaxies, such as how galaxies merge and how they form new stars.

Calculus is a powerful mathematical tool that has helped us to understand the laws of physics, the behavior of matter, and the evolution of the universe.
